TemplateBindingExtensions-Klasse
Erweiterungsmethoden für ITemplateBinding.
Vererbungshierarchie
System.Object
Microsoft.VisualStudio.ArchitectureTools.Extensibility.Uml.TemplateBindingExtensions
Namespace: Microsoft.VisualStudio.ArchitectureTools.Extensibility.Uml
Assembly: Microsoft.VisualStudio.ArchitectureTools.Extensibility (in Microsoft.VisualStudio.ArchitectureTools.Extensibility.dll)
Syntax
'Declaration
<ExtensionAttribute> _
Public NotInheritable Class TemplateBindingExtensions
public static class TemplateBindingExtensions
[ExtensionAttribute]
public ref class TemplateBindingExtensions abstract sealed
[<AbstractClass>]
[<Sealed>]
type TemplateBindingExtensions = class end
public final class TemplateBindingExtensions
Der TemplateBindingExtensions-Typ macht die folgenden Member verfügbar.
Methoden
Name | Beschreibung | |
---|---|---|
CreateSubstitution(ITemplateBinding, ITemplateParameter, IParameterableElement) | Bindet einen Typ an einen Parameter. | |
CreateSubstitution(ITemplateBinding, ITemplateParameter, Boolean) | Bindet einen booleschen Wert an einen Parameter. | |
CreateSubstitution(ITemplateBinding, ITemplateParameter, Int32) | Bindet eine ganze Zahl an einen Parameter. | |
CreateSubstitution(ITemplateBinding, ITemplateParameter, String) | Bindet eine Zeichenfolge an einen Parameter. | |
CreateTemplateBinding | Bindet den angegebenen Klassifizierer an den angegebenen Vorlagenklassifizierer.Bei Bedarf können mithilfe von CreateSubstitution Parameterersetzungen hinzugefügt werden. | |
CreateTemplateParameter(IClassifier, IParameterableElement) | Erstellt einen Vorlagenparameter, der auf ein angegebenes parameteredElement verweist. | |
CreateTemplateParameter(IClassifier, TemplateParameterKind, String) | Erstellt einen Vorlagenparameter mit dem angegebenen Namen. | |
CreateTemplateSignature | Erstellt eine Vorlagensignatur für den angegebenen Klassifizierer. | |
FindTemplateParameter | Sucht einen Vorlagenparameter nach Namen. |
Zum Seitenanfang
Hinweise
Weitere Informationen zu UML-Diagrammen finden Sie unter Entwickeln von Modellen für den Softwareentwurf.
Weitere Informationen zur Verwendung der UML-API finden Sie unter Erweitern von UML-Modellen und Diagrammen.
Threadsicherheit
Alle öffentlichen static (Shared in Visual Basic)-Member dieses Typs sind threadsicher. Bei Instanzmembern ist die Threadsicherheit nicht gewährleistet.
Siehe auch
Referenz
Microsoft.VisualStudio.ArchitectureTools.Extensibility.Uml-Namespace